Jerusalem, the capital of Israel, is a city steeped in history and religious importance. It's home to sacred sites like the Western Wall, Dome of the Rock, and Church of the Holy Sepulchre. With a climate that's warm in summer (around 30°C) and cool in winter (approximately 10°C), it's a year-round destination.

Top festivals celebrated here are Passover, Jerusalem Day, High Holidays and Hanukkah in the months of April, May, September/October and December respectively. You can visit during these months to enjoy the celebrations! Tourists like to travel to Jerusalem in April and May to enjoy mild weather, religious festivals, and many tourists! Even September, October and November is a preferred time to visit as its a shoulder season offering cooler temperatures, fewer crowds, and lower prices for tourists. You can enjoy the best of both worlds during this time.
December, January and February is the off season for tourism in Jerusalem. Main things to do in Jerusalem are Western Wall, The Tisch Family Zoological Gardens and The Garden Tomb. Tick all of these off your bucket list to make memories for lifetime. Have a safe trip!
